What is Foursquare you ask? (Besides the game you played as a child in the school yard)

It’s an online game that allows users to ‘check in’ with their mobile phones when they visit bricks and mortar locations and events.

Because of the ability of the mobile phone to pin point exactly where you are, you can easily notify your friends as to your whereabouts.

AND store owners and event planners can leave tips, coupons and instructions for interacting when a customer checks in.

So for example, I’ve seen tradeshow’s encourage exhibitors to offer prizes for checking in at each booth as well as giving attendees a raffle entry for each booth they check in at.  This type of behavior encourages a high level of interaction and fosters a fun atmosphere.

Foursquare also integrates with Twitter and Facebook so you can keep all your friends up to date with where you.

With 1 out of 4 people in the US with smart phone and an the entire location based marketing industry to morph into a $1.4 billion dollar market by 2014, you can’t afford not to start paying attention to and playing with this tool.
